About Timothy F. Stanton

Timothy F. Stanton is a scholar working on Biotechnology, Molecular Medicine and Microbiology, having authored 3 papers that have together received 1000 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Cancer, Hypoxia, and Metabolism (2 papers), Cancer Research and Treatments (2 papers) and Cancer-related Molecular Pathways (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Cancer Research (749 citations), Biochemistry (127 citations) and Biotechnology (117 citations). Timothy F. Stanton has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include Mirna L.M. Rodriguez, Eric B. Sjogren, Jinfu Yang, Matt I. Gross, Jun Li, Bindu Goyal, Francesco Parlati, Guy J. Laidig, Susan D. Demo and Mark K. Bennett.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Medicinal Chemistry, Molecular Cancer Therapeutics and Bioorganic & Medicinal Chemistry Letters.
